기술 자료

각 하위 범주에서 상위 N개 평균 매출을 표시하는 막대 차트에서 전체 평균을 참조선으로 표시


게시 날짜: 07 Jul 2022
마지막 수정 날짜: 13 Sep 2023

질문

각 하위 범주에서 상위 N개 평균 매출을 표시하는 막대 차트에서 전체 평균을 참조선으로 표시하는 방법은 무엇인가요?

환경

  • Tableau Desktop

답변

상위 N개 필터는 다른 차원 필터 전에 계산됩니다. 자세한 내용은 Tableau 작업 순서를 참조하세요.

각 하위 범주의 상위 5개 평균 매출을 표시하는 막대 차트에서 전체 하위 범주 평균을 매출을 참조선으로 표시하려면 아래 단계를 따르세요.
옵션 1:

FIXED LOD를 사용합니다.

이 경우 FIXED LOD는 TOP N 필터로 동시에 처리됩니다. 계산 결과는 작업 순서로 인해 차원과 측정값 필터의 영향을 받지 않습니다.

1. Analysis(분석) > Create Calculated Field(계산된 필드 만들기)를 선택합니다.  필드 이름을 Fixed로 지정하고 다음 계산을 입력한 후 OK(확인)를 클릭합니다. 

{ FIXED : AVG([Sales]) }
2. Fixed를 Marks(마크) 카드의 Detail(세부 정보)로 끌어옵니다.
3. 참조선Analytics(분석) 패널에서 뷰로 끌어서 테이블 대상에 놓습니다.
4. Edit Reference Line, Band, or Box(참조선, 구간, 박스 편집) 대화 상자에서 아래와 같이 Value(값)를 변경합니다.
사용자가 추가한 이미지
 
옵션 2
EXCLUDE LOD를 사용합니다.

EXCLUDE LOD는 TOP N 필터 이후 처리됩니다. 그러므로 TOP N 필터가 아니라 INDEX 등 측정값 필터를 사용하여 상위 N개 데이터를 표시해야 합니다.

이 경우 다른 차원 필터가 계산 결과에 반영될 수 있습니다.

1. 범주 내에서 상위 N개 찾기 문서의 지침에 따라 INDEX()를 상위 N개 필터로 사용합니다.
2. Analysis(분석) > Create Calculated Field(계산된 필드 만들기)를 선택합니다.  필드 이름을 Exclude로 지정하고 다음 계산을 입력한 후 OK(확인)를 클릭합니다. 
{ EXCLUDE [Sub-Category] : AVG([Sales]) }

3. Exclude(제외) 필드를 Marks(마크) 카드의 Detail(세부 정보)로 끌어옵니다.
4. 참조선Analytics(분석) 패널에서 뷰로 끌어서 테이블 대상에 놓습니다.
5. Edit Reference Line, Band, or Box(참조선, 구간, 박스 편집) 대화 상자에서 아래와 같이 Value(값)를 변경합니다.

사용자가 추가한 이미지
이 문서로 문제가 해결되었습니까?